Transaction 2754850335aebc5a23ef91c1c195517872e7629a1dff04df57f467b0719e8b49

2 Input
2 Outputs
  • 2754850335aebc5a23ef91c1c195517872e7629a1dff04df57f467b0719e8b49:0
  • value  1068830
    address  3J59o9bYxn2ieWihW7HPBEfjfUZca1FrqF
  • 2754850335aebc5a23ef91c1c195517872e7629a1dff04df57f467b0719e8b49:1
  • value  106370
    address  3AFeB8K1A7wkfYf3ykVQAQhMw9esfScYfz